Almost everything you have in your home spent time at some stage in shipping container. Zeebrugge counts as one of the most important ports in Europe for containerized cargo, handling over 2.5 million TEUs (containers) in 2010.

There is one radio station in Helsinki that's a bit different than the rest of them. The main difference is that they don't have a set playlist of songs. It's name is simply Radio Helsinki. The DJ/host may actually play whatever he/she likes. There is a lot of variation in the shows and it's quite rare that any song would be played several times a day.

 

I really don't listen to radio much and this station is probably only reason why I think I should listen more.

 

Now the station is going to be shut down. It has actually created quite a bit af stir. President of our neighbour country Estonia tweeted about it.
